FANTA & Fire Safety: Precautions with Lighters and Patio Time

Enjoying a refreshing can of FANTA outdoors is great, but please remember to practice serious fire safety! Store ignition devices well out of reach of youngsters, preferably locked up. When using them for any reason – like igniting a grill or bonfire – always supervise closely and ensure a safe distance from combustibles . Never leave a fire unattended, and have a method to put out it quickly available. Remember that windy conditions can dramatically spread sparks , so be extra cautious during such times. Always check local regulations regarding open fires before you begin any outdoor activity .

Pellet Stove Effectiveness : Fueling with Timber Alternatives

Pellet stoves offer a compelling alternative to traditional heating systems, boasting impressive ratings when utilizing renewable pellets. The units provide a cleaner burning process compared to conventional timber, minimizing emissions and maximizing heat output. Pellet stove systems typically achieve efficiency levels of 70% to over 85%, significantly reducing fuel costs . Furthermore, pellets are a convenient resource, often produced from get more info wood scraps, contributing to a more responsible heating solution. Consider the following benefits:

  • Minimized emissions
  • Predictable heat output
  • Renewable fuel source
  • Significant cost savings
